The Chandler Sprint is a good chance to learn about Chandler and meet people working on the project.
There will be a presentation during the conference on how to write a Chandler parcel, and during the Sprint, we will probably be working on a number of simple parcels. We'll update this page with some additional parcel ideas, please feel free to add your own ideas for ""simple"" parcels.
Parcel Ideas
- del.icio.us parcel
- new kind(s)
- additions to existing content model if needed
- kind specific detail-views
- wakeup caller to fetch data
- usable for furl.net, spurl, etc.
- flickr parcel
- new kind(s)
- additions to existing content model if needed
- kind specific detail-views
- wakeup caller to fetch data
- pyblosxom parcel
- use Chandler/twisted servlet framework
- jack up pyblosxom and use Chandler repository to store items
- allow publishing of items by stamping them.
Also, if you are interested in learning more about / contributing to the internals of Chandler itself, there will be a number of Chandler contributors present for the sprint.
